Windows Built for Point Roberts' Unusual Exposure

Point Roberts sits on its own peninsula at the southern tip of the Tsawwassen lands, surrounded on three sides by the Salish Sea and cut off from the rest of Whatcom County by water and an international border. That geography means homes here take a version of coastal weather that's more constant and more concentrated than what you'll find even a few miles inland in Ferndale or Blaine. Salt-laden air comes off the water on most prevailing winds, driving rain arrives sideways during fall and winter storms, and the shaded, moisture-holding conditions that grow moss on roofs do the same thing to window frames, sills, and the caulk lines around them.

Standard windows and standard installation practices aren't built for that combination. A window that performs fine in a dry inland subdivision can start failing early on a Point Roberts lot facing open water. What Salt Air, Rain, and Moss Actually Do to a Window

Each of these three conditions attacks a window in a different way, and most premature failures we see are a combination of all three working on the same weak points.

Salt Air

Airborne salt is corrosive to exposed metal hardware — hinges, cranks, locks, and screws — and it accelerates the breakdown of some sealants and finishes faster than plain moisture would on its own. Aluminum components without a marine-grade finish, and lower-grade fasteners, are usually the first things to show it.

Driving Rain

Wind-driven rain doesn't just fall on a window, it gets pushed sideways and upward into any gap in the flashing, trim, or sealant. On a normal wall this rarely matters because the water runs down and off. On a wall taking direct exposure off the water, water is forced into seams that were never designed to handle pressure, which is how you get rot in the framing around a window long before the glass or sash itself fails.

Moss and Sustained Moisture

Point Roberts' long moss season isn't just a roofing issue. The same shade, humidity, and slow-drying conditions that grow moss on a roof or north-facing siding also keep window sills and lower frames damp for extended stretches. Wood that stays wet longer breaks down faster, and damp conditions are exactly what mildew and soft-rot organisms need to get established in a sill or frame corner.

What a Correct Window Job Looks Like Here

The window unit itself is only part of the equation. In this climate, the installation detailing around the window usually determines whether it lasts 10 years or 30.

  • Flashing that sheds water outward, not inward — proper head, jamb, and sill flashing, lapped correctly so water is always directed away from the framing, not trapped behind it.
  • A sealed, back-dammed sill pan — any water that does get past the exterior trim needs somewhere to go besides straight into the wall cavity.
  • Marine-grade or corrosion-resistant hardware and fasteners — standard hardware corrodes faster under regular salt exposure.
  • Full perimeter sealant, not spot-caulking — gaps get found by driving rain, and partial sealing just moves the failure point.
  • Correct shimming and squaring — an out-of-square window stresses its own weatherstripping and hardware, which shortens its working life regardless of how good the unit is.

Skipping any one of these doesn't usually cause an immediate problem. It shows up two, five, or ten years later as a soft sill, a fogged pane, or water staining on interior trim — by which point the fix is bigger than it would have been at install.

Choosing the Right Frame Material for This Exposure

There's no single "best" window material for every home — it depends on your budget, your home's style, and how much maintenance you're willing to keep up with. Here's how the common options actually hold up under salt air and sustained moisture.

Frame MaterialHow It Handles Salt Air & MoistureMaintenanceFit for Point Roberts
VinylDoesn't corrode or rot; performs consistently in coastal airLow — occasional cleaningStrong all-around choice for most homes
FiberglassExcellent — very stable in moisture and temperature swings, resists warpingLowGood for exposed elevations facing the water
Wood, uncladAttractive but vulnerable — needs a sound finish maintained continuouslyHigh — regular refinishing requiredBest reserved for sheltered elevations or homes committed to upkeep
Wood, clad (vinyl or aluminum exterior)Good — cladding protects the wood from direct weatherModerateWorkable if clad seams and corners are properly sealed
Aluminum, standard finishWeakest in this climate without a marine-grade coating — prone to corrosion and condensationModerate to highWe generally steer homeowners away from uncoated aluminum on exposed sides

We're not against any of these materials on principle — the point is matching the material and finish to the exposure of a specific wall. A north-facing wall taking direct wind off the water is a different problem than a sheltered south wall, even on the same house.

Glass and Weatherstripping

Beyond the frame, two things matter most in this climate: a good low-E, dual-pane (or better) glass package to manage condensation and heat loss through Whatcom County's damp winters, and quality weatherstripping that keeps its seal under repeated wet-dry cycling. Cheaper weatherstripping compresses and stops sealing well within a few years in a climate this consistently damp — it's a poor place to cut costs.

What Drives the Cost of a Point Roberts Window Project

We don't publish flat pricing because every home's exposure, window count, and existing condition are different. What we can tell you is which factors actually move the number, so you know what you're paying for and where you have real choices.

FactorEffect on CostWhy
Frame materialModerate to significantFiberglass and clad-wood generally cost more upfront than vinyl
Existing rot or water damageSignificantRepairing damaged framing behind the old window adds labor beyond the window itself
Number of windows and accessModerateSecond-story or hard-to-access units take longer to stage and complete safely
Custom sizes or shapesModerateNon-standard openings are made to order rather than pulled from stock
Flashing and sealant detailingSmall, but non-negotiableProper flashing is inexpensive relative to the window, but it's the difference between a job that lasts and one that doesn't

Our Process for Point Roberts Homes

Point Roberts is part of Whatcom County, but it's physically separated from the rest of the U.S. mainland — reaching it by road means crossing the Canadian border twice. That's a real logistical factor for any contractor working out there, and it's one reason a lot of window installers treat these jobs as an inconvenience or skip the area entirely. We plan for it instead of working around it.

  1. On-site assessment — we look at each window's actual exposure (which walls face open water and prevailing wind), current framing condition, and whether existing rot or hardware corrosion needs addressing before new windows go in.
  2. Material and product selection — matched to that wall's exposure, not a one-size answer for the whole house.
  3. Scheduling and logistics planned around the crossing — materials, crew, and equipment are coordinated in advance so the border crossing doesn't turn into delays mid-project.
  4. Removal and structural check — old windows come out and we check the framing underneath for hidden water damage before anything new goes in. This is often where problems that weren't visible from outside get found.
  5. Installation with full flashing and sealant detailing — done to the standard this exposure requires, not the minimum a manufacturer's instructions call for in a drier climate.
  6. Final check and walkthrough — operation, seal, and finish confirmed before we consider the job done.

Signs Your Current Windows Are Losing the Battle

Because salt air and rot work slowly, homeowners often don't notice a window is failing until it's fairly far along. Watch for:

  • Soft or spongy wood at the sill or lower corners of the frame
  • Fogging or moisture between panes of double-glazed glass (a sign the seal has failed)
  • Corroded, stiff, or hard-to-operate cranks, hinges, or locks
  • Visible gaps, cracked caulk, or peeling paint around the frame's exterior trim
  • Drafts or a cold feeling near the window even when it's fully closed
  • Water staining or bubbling paint on interior trim below or beside the window
  • Difficulty opening, closing, or latching a window that used to operate smoothly

Any one of these on its own might just need attention rather than full replacement. Several together, especially soft wood plus a failed seal, usually mean the window and the framing around it are both compromised.

Maintenance That Extends a Window's Life Here

Even the right window and a correct install benefit from some upkeep in this climate. A few habits go a long way:

  • Rinse salt residue off frames and glass periodically, especially after storms — salt left to sit is what accelerates corrosion and finish breakdown
  • Check and clear weep holes on vinyl and clad frames so any water that does get in can drain out
  • Inspect exterior caulk lines yearly and recaulk before gaps open up, not after
  • Keep gutters and nearby vegetation clear so water and debris aren't draining directly onto window heads or sills
  • Address any soft trim or sill wood promptly — small rot repairs are far cheaper than reframing an opening

FAQ

Frequently asked questions

How is installing windows in a coastal exclave like Point Roberts different from a typical Whatcom County job?

The core install work is similar, but the exposure to salt air and driving rain is more constant, so flashing, hardware grade, and sealant detailing all need to be done to a higher standard. Logistics also matter more, since materials and crews have to cross the border to reach the peninsula, which we plan for in scheduling rather than treating as a surprise.

What should I ask a contractor before hiring them for window work on a coastal home?

Ask what flashing and sill-pan detailing they use, whether they adjust hardware and sealant choices for salt exposure, and whether they'll check the framing behind old windows for hidden rot before installing new ones. A contractor with real coastal experience should be able to answer specifically, not just point to a manufacturer's standard install guide.

Do all window brands offer options suited to salt air exposure?

Most major manufacturers offer upgraded hardware finishes, glass packages, and frame materials that hold up better in coastal conditions, but you generally have to ask for them rather than assume a standard package includes them. We help match the specific product options to your home's exposure rather than defaulting to whatever is cheapest to stock.

What's the real difference between double-pane and triple-pane windows for a home like this?

Triple-pane glass adds extra insulation and can reduce condensation risk, but the bigger factor for salt air and rain is usually the seal quality and frame material rather than pane count alone. For most Point Roberts homes, a well-sealed dual-pane low-E unit in a suitable frame material performs well; triple-pane is worth considering mainly where noise or extreme heat loss is a specific concern.

Does moss growth on my roof mean my windows are at risk too?

It can be a sign, since the same shaded, slow-drying conditions that grow moss on a roof also keep window sills and lower frames damp longer than average. It's worth having both checked together, since a moss-prone roof section often sits above windows dealing with the same sustained moisture.
